FAA orders replacement of Airbus pitot tubes
The Federal Aviation Administration on Thursday ordered the replacement of pitot tubes made by Thales on Airbus A330 and A340 airliners.
The order affects 43 U.S. registered planes. All are A330s operated by Northwest Airlines and US Airways.
